Salt may have played a crucial role in turning Earth into a frozen world 700 million years ago
New research suggests that salt could have been a key factor in the 'Snowball Earth' events approximately 700 million years ago, when the planet was largely covered in ice. This finding contributes to our understanding of ancient climate dynamics and the complex interplay of geological and atmospheric processes that shaped Earth's history.
